Ice can melt faster in air compared to being in a sealed container, as the air can transfer heat more efficiently than the container. Factors such as temperature, humidity, and air circulation can affect the rate of ice melting in the air.
The ice cube made of salt and water will melt faster than the one made of sugar and water, which in turn will melt faster than the one made from just water. Salt and sugar lower the freezing point of water, which causes the ice to melt faster.
